Radiology Imaging Specialist

West Midlands, United Kingdom

Radiology Imaging Specialist

An excellent opportunity for a radiographer with experience of CT, MRI or x-ray imaging to join a market leader in the healthcare sector

  • Basic Salary Up To £60,000
  • Car Allowance £6,000
  • Train & Underground Travel Expenses Paid
  • Excellent Benefits Package

A 12 month fixed term contract for maternity cover

The Role - Radiology Imaging Specialist

Following expansion, they seek to recruit a customer focused and technically motivated Radiology Imaging Specialist responsible for:

  • Providing advice and guidance on diagnostic imaging equipment
  • Creating technical specifications for radiology and radiotherapy equipment
  • Reviewing tender responses
  • Assisting in the selection of diagnostic imaging equipment

Your Background - Radiology Imaging Specialist

To be considered for this exciting role, you must be able to demonstrate:

  • Detailed knowledge of one of the following: diagnostic imaging equipment, interventional imaging equipment, CT / MRI, ultrasound or radiotherapy equipment
  • Previous experience working as a radiographer
  • Qualification in diagnostic radiography or medical physics
  • Well organised with excellent attention to detail
  • Experience working in a clinical setting and an understanding of the associated responsibilities and issues

The Company - Radiology Imaging Specialist

  • My client is a leader in healthcare
  • Impressive portfolio of products and fully integrated medical systems incorporates all aspects of the healthcare equipment sector
  • Offering 'best in class' solutions across a wide range of equipment modalities
  • Their success is based upon a commitment to leading facilities, outstanding product innovation, excellent customer care and the recruitment and development of good people

Specialist Physiotherapist

Watford

Fixed Contract £24.00 - £24.00 Hour

Why might this job interest you? We have an exciting opportunity for a Specialist Physiotherapist in West Hertfordshire NHS Trust to join the Inpatient Therapy Department at Watford General Hospital. You will be responsible for providing specialised assessment and treatment to patients with complex physical and psychological needs, undertaking advanced physiotherapeutic assessments, developing diagnoses and delivering individualised treatment programmes. You will also be responsible for providing expert advice, guidance and information to patients, carers, relatives and other professionals, while supporting a coordinated approach to patient care through effective communication with medical and nursing staff, social workers and the wider multidisciplinary team.

Main duties of the job

As a Specialist Physiotherapist, you will be responsible for managing your own caseload and a defined area of the service or specific patient group, working autonomously without direct supervision. You will be responsible for undertaking all aspects of your clinical duties as an autonomous practitioner and maintaining your professional development through regular clinical supervision, formal training, clinical reasoning sessions, peer review, case conferences and reflective practice. You will also be responsible for supervising, educating and assessing junior physiotherapists, assistants, technical instructors and clerical staff, as well as supporting physiotherapy students to develop their clinical skills and knowledge to graduate standard. You will work collaboratively with universities to ensure student teaching and clinical practice meet the required degree-level standards.

About us

Here at NHS Professionals, we run England's largest NHS staff bank and are experts at putting people in places to care. Every year we help thousands of dedicated and highly skilled NHS workers enjoy better career opportunities, more flexible shifts, and a healthier work-life balance across our partnered Trusts.

Career Progression access to Learning & Development opportunities, so that you can take on new roles and challenges

Work-life Balance flexible shifts, committed shifts, wellbeing resources and build paid annual leave

Opportunity & Access over 50 partner NHS Trusts to give you the flexibility of choice to work how and where you want

Job description

Job responsibilities

Responsibilities of this job role

To undertake evidence-based audit and research activities to enhance personal and team clinical practice, identifying opportunities for improvement and making recommendations to the Clinical Lead or Service Manager. You will also support the implementation of agreed changes and contribute to the development of relevant service protocols.

To participate in the 7-day working roster, including evening, weekend and bank holiday emergency on-call duties as required. You will provide emergency respiratory care outside normal working hours as part of the designated on-call service.

To provide specialist respiratory physiotherapy support during emergency on-call periods, including offering appropriate clinical advice to medical, nursing and other healthcare professionals regarding patients respiratory and chest conditions.

To assess and manage clinical risks within your allocated workload, ensuring appropriate measures are taken to promote patient safety. You will regularly review patient outcomes and make appropriate modifications to planned interventions where required.

To establish appropriate prognoses and agree meaningful treatment goals with patients, contributing to comprehensive discharge planning based on clinical findings and expected outcomes. You will ensure valid informed consent is obtained and work within the appropriate legal framework when patients lack capacity.

To maintain accurate, comprehensive and up-to-date patient treatment records in accordance with professional and Trust standards. You will also contribute relevant patient information at multidisciplinary meetings to support coordinated care, progress reviews and discharge planning.
